Abstract

Douglas’s localisation theory for Toeplitz operators is used to show that there exist certain Hankel operators with discontinuous symbols which do not lie in the C ∗ {C^\ast } -algebra generated by the Toeplitz operators. As a simple corollary we also see that these operators do not lie in the closed linear span of the positive Hankel operators.
